> The 59 had some different locations for the tags..........
> I think it depended on which plant it came from........
> THE VIN AND BODY # may be on a tag mounted on the upper cowl,,left side.
> The BELVEDERES AND SAVOYS usually had the VIN on the left door hinge
> pillar,,while the S/F usually had it under the hood on the cowl.
> I think the FURYS could have it in either!
>
> I think all had a secondary plate showing the TRIM AND PAINT
> codes which was
> also on the cowl under the hood
